; Everything is an i64, and we're on a 32 bit wasm system, so we have a good many bits to play with
; Int - should maximize int
; xxxxx0
; Combiner - a double of func index and closure (which could just be the env, actually, even if we trim...)
; <func_idx32>|<env_ptr29>001
; Array / Nil
; <array_size32><array_ptr29>011 / 0..0 011
; String - should be close to array, bitpacked, just different ptr rep?
; <string_size32><string_ptr29>111
; Env - only necessary if we have eval / vaus left
; 0..0<env_ptr29>0101
; Symbol - ideally interned
; <symbol_idx>01101
; True / False
; 0..0 111101 / 0..0 011101
